Storyline:
Aveer, in his childhood, loses his father to an accident which he claims he had seen in a dream. A grown up Aveer sees a dream where his love, Kavya dies in a car accident and tries everything to let this dream not come true.

About Movie:
Dreams (Nepali: ड्रिम्स्) is a Nepali romantic comedy film directed by Bhuwan K.C. The film stars Samragyee RL Shah and Anmol K.C. in lead roles and is notably inspired by the British-American film If Only.
Dreams received a mix of reviews from critics and audiences. While some praised the performances of the lead actors and the film’s emotional depth, others criticized it for its derivative plot and execution. Despite this, it was commercially successful, grossing over NPR 40 million at the box office.
The film marked a significant moment in the careers of both Samragyee RL Shah and Anmol K.C., helping to establish them as prominent figures in the Nepali film industry. Its commercial success and popularity among viewers contributed to the ongoing evolution of romantic comedies in Nepalese cinema.
